Output 24f52326b1720262eda560afa7ad3b3aab2eddc026e0ea2b8b71504f70bced88: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f7808be3c53a17e90f357b29b0cd6a1b3c454e OP_EQUAL
address
3958Ue58U5Zwzt7C7wnYSeW5UfE5vw6PEa
transaction
24f52326b1720262eda560afa7ad3b3aab2eddc026e0ea2b8b71504f70bced88
spent
true